5.6 regression: Incorrect param type inference for type with all optional props

🕗 Version & Regression Information
  • This changed between versions 5.5.4 and 5.6.0

💻 Code
interface SomeType {
    // On 5.6.0, experiment by making this prop required.
    uniqueProp?: string;
}

declare const obs: Observable<SomeType>;

function argGetsWrongType(): Observable<{}> {
    return obs.pipe(tap(arg => {
        arg;
        //^?
        // Expected: SomeType in 5.5.4
        // Actual:   {} in v5.6.0-beta to 5.6.0-dev.20240816 (at least)
    }));
}

function argGetsCorrectType() {
    return obs.pipe(tap(arg => {
        arg;
        //^?
        // Always correct
    }));
}

interface Observable<T> {
    pipe<A>(op: OperatorFunction<T, A>): Observable<A>;
}
interface UnaryFunction<T, R> { (source: T): R; }
interface OperatorFunction<T, R> extends UnaryFunction<Observable<T>, Observable<R>> { }
interface MonoTypeOperatorFunction<T> extends OperatorFunction<T, T> { }
declare function tap<T>(next: (value: T) => void): MonoTypeOperatorFunction<T>;
🙁 Actual behavior

arg is inferred as {}

🙂 Expected behavior

arg is inferred as SomeType as was consistent in v5.5.4
